青青草原综合久久大伊人导航_色综合久久天天综合_日日噜噜夜夜狠狠久久丁香五月_热久久这里只有精品

Reiks的技術博客

C/C++/STL/Algorithm/D3D
posts - 17, comments - 2, trackbacks - 0, articles - 0
  C++博客 :: 首頁 :: 新隨筆 :: 聯系 :: 聚合  :: 管理

Floyd

Posted on 2009-08-28 09:13 reiks 閱讀(196) 評論(0)  編輯 收藏 引用 所屬分類: 算法與數據結構
#include<fstream>
#define Maxm 501
using namespace std;
ifstream fin(
"APSP.in");
ofstream fout(
"APSP.out");
int p, q, k, m;
int Vertex, Line[Maxm];
int Path[Maxm][Maxm], Map[Maxm][Maxm], Dist[Maxm][Maxm];
void Root(int p,int q)
{
    
if (Path[p][q]>0)
    
{
        Root(p, Path[p][q]);
        Root(Path[p][q], q);
    }

    
else 
    
{
        Line[k]
=q;
        k
++;
    }

}

int main()
{
    memset(Path,
0,sizeof(Path));
    memset(Map,
0,sizeof(Map));
    memset(Dist,
0,sizeof(Dist));
    fin 
>> Vertex;
    
for(p=1;p<=Vertex;p++)    
        
for(q=1;q<=Vertex;q++)
        
{
            fin 
>> Map[p][q];
            Dist[p][q]
=Map[p][q];
        }

    
for(k=1;k<=Vertex;k++)
    
{
        
for(p=1;p<=Vertex;p++)
        
{
            
if (Dist[p][k]>0)
            
{
                
for(q=1;q<=Vertex;q++)
                
{
                    
if (Dist[k][q]>0)
                    
{
                        
if (((Dist[p][q]>Dist[p][k]+Dist[k][q])||(Dist[p][q]==0))&&(p!=q))
                        
{
                            Dist[p][q]
=Dist[p][k]+Dist[k][q];
                            Path[p][q]
=k;
                        }

                    }

                }

            }

        }

    }

    
for(p=1;p<=Vertex;p++)
    
{
        
for(q=p+1;q<=Vertex;q++)
        
{
            fout 
<< "\n==========================\n"
            fout 
<< "Source:" << p << '\n' << "Target " << q << '\n'
            fout 
<< "Distance:" << Dist[p][q] << '\n';
            fout 
<< "Path:" << p;
            k
=2;
            Root(p,q);
            
for(m=2;m<=k-1;m++)
            fout 
<< "-->" << Line[m];
            fout 
<< '\n';
            fout 
<< "==========================\n";
        }

    }

    fin.close();
    fout.close();
    
return 0;
}

/*
注解:無法連通的兩個點之間距離為0;
Sample Input
7
00 20 50 30 00 00 00
20 00 25 00 00 70 00
50 25 00 40 25 50 00
30 00 40 00 55 00 00
00 00 25 55 00 10 70
00 70 50 00 10 00 50
00 00 00 00 70 50 00
*/
青青草原综合久久大伊人导航_色综合久久天天综合_日日噜噜夜夜狠狠久久丁香五月_热久久这里只有精品
  • <ins id="pjuwb"></ins>
    <blockquote id="pjuwb"><pre id="pjuwb"></pre></blockquote>
    <noscript id="pjuwb"></noscript>
          <sup id="pjuwb"><pre id="pjuwb"></pre></sup>
            <dd id="pjuwb"></dd>
            <abbr id="pjuwb"></abbr>
            亚洲视频网在线直播| 亚洲高清中文字幕| 欧美一区在线视频| 亚洲婷婷在线| 国产欧美精品国产国产专区| 亚洲一区二区三区精品视频| 亚洲一级特黄| 国产一区二区三区直播精品电影 | 亚洲区一区二区三区| 免费一级欧美片在线播放| 久久久天天操| 99香蕉国产精品偷在线观看| av成人免费观看| 国产精品外国| 欧美成熟视频| 欧美视频在线看| 久久精品av麻豆的观看方式| 久久在线免费观看| 一本一道久久综合狠狠老精东影业| 亚洲精品中文字幕女同| 国产精品亚洲成人| 欧美国产一区二区三区激情无套| 欧美精品久久一区二区| 欧美一区二区三区免费观看| 久久九九精品| 亚洲综合999| 久久一二三区| 性欧美超级视频| 蜜臀久久99精品久久久久久9 | 亚洲欧美国产77777| 性欧美videos另类喷潮| 亚洲人成网站777色婷婷| 这里只有精品视频在线| 伊人久久久大香线蕉综合直播| 亚洲精品乱码久久久久久黑人| 欧美午夜精品电影| 欧美成人性网| 国产视频精品xxxx| 一本色道久久综合| 亚洲国产精品高清久久久| 亚洲精品中文字幕在线| 欧美在线观看网址综合| 久久综合九色综合久99| 久久av一区二区三区| 欧美激情偷拍| 蜜臀va亚洲va欧美va天堂 | 欧美在线免费| 亚洲一区在线免费| 欧美激情精品久久久| 美日韩精品视频| 国产女同一区二区| 亚洲视频在线观看免费| 一区二区三区产品免费精品久久75| 久久精品一区二区三区中文字幕| 亚洲欧美www| 欧美日一区二区在线观看 | 久久免费午夜影院| 国产精品欧美日韩| 中文亚洲视频在线| 亚洲网站视频| 欧美日韩黄色大片| 亚洲人线精品午夜| 亚洲精品美女在线| 欧美韩日一区| 91久久久亚洲精品| 日韩亚洲欧美综合| 欧美喷潮久久久xxxxx| 亚洲精品免费电影| 99视频精品免费观看| 欧美日韩国产成人| 99国产精品一区| 亚洲视频第一页| 国产精品高潮呻吟久久| 亚洲一区二区三区激情| 午夜影院日韩| 国产日韩欧美91| 久久精品1区| 欧美va天堂| aa级大片欧美三级| 欧美日韩综合不卡| 亚洲欧美日本在线| 欧美资源在线| 在线观看视频亚洲| 欧美va日韩va| 9i看片成人免费高清| 午夜精品久久久久| 国产有码在线一区二区视频| 欧美一区二区在线| 欧美激情一区二区三区全黄| 亚洲精品国精品久久99热一| 欧美日韩一区二区在线| 亚洲女女女同性video| 久久日韩粉嫩一区二区三区| 亚洲第一搞黄网站| 欧美日韩午夜在线视频| 性欧美1819性猛交| 亚洲国产一区二区三区a毛片 | 亚洲高清资源| 欧美日韩中文字幕综合视频| 午夜在线播放视频欧美| 欧美xart系列高清| 亚洲香蕉在线观看| 黄色av一区| 国产精品久久久久aaaa九色| 久久精品国产免费看久久精品| 亚洲黄色免费| 久久久久久久综合色一本| 亚洲国产精品日韩| 老色鬼久久亚洲一区二区| 亚洲国产天堂久久国产91| 欧美丝袜一区二区| 久久婷婷人人澡人人喊人人爽| 91久久国产综合久久蜜月精品| 亚洲欧美日韩在线| 亚洲人成网站精品片在线观看 | 国产精品视频yy9099| 久久综合中文| 午夜精品免费视频| 亚洲精品在线二区| 久久中文字幕一区| 亚洲一区二区三区精品在线| 亚洲激情视频网站| 国产一级揄自揄精品视频| 欧美涩涩视频| 欧美 亚欧 日韩视频在线| 欧美一区二区三区免费大片| 一本色道久久综合亚洲精品婷婷| 久久中文字幕一区二区三区| 欧美一区二区大片| 一区二区欧美在线| 亚洲精品综合久久中文字幕| 精品1区2区3区4区| 国产一区二区三区久久精品| 国产精品成人va在线观看| 欧美精品一区二区三区高清aⅴ| 久久精品99国产精品| 午夜精品在线看| 一区二区三区高清在线| 亚洲精品在线视频| 亚洲激情成人| 91久久久一线二线三线品牌| 欧美高清一区二区| 欧美成人资源| 亚洲国产91精品在线观看| 免费成人av| 欧美肥婆bbw| 欧美黄色aa电影| 亚洲第一黄色| 亚洲激情成人网| 亚洲美女在线视频| 一个人看的www久久| 夜夜嗨一区二区三区| 一区二区三欧美| 亚洲专区欧美专区| 午夜精品成人在线视频| 欧美在线网址| 久久久亚洲精品一区二区三区| 久久久噜噜噜久久中文字幕色伊伊| 久久久综合香蕉尹人综合网| 久久综合伊人77777| 欧美精选午夜久久久乱码6080| 欧美连裤袜在线视频| 国产精品成人久久久久| 国产麻豆成人精品| 国产主播在线一区| 亚洲激情电影在线| 亚洲图片欧洲图片日韩av| 欧美一区二区三区视频在线 | 亚洲精品一区二区在线观看| 在线亚洲成人| 久久精品国产亚洲a| 欧美大秀在线观看| 99国产精品久久久久老师| 欧美一级淫片播放口| 久久综合亚洲社区| 国产精品扒开腿做爽爽爽视频| 国产一区二区日韩精品| 亚洲精品影视| 欧美在线|欧美| 欧美激情一区二区三区在线视频| 亚洲美女电影在线| 久久成人久久爱| 欧美日韩精品一区二区| 国产欧美日韩视频一区二区三区| 伊人成人在线| 亚洲一区二区三区四区五区黄| 久久久久www| 一区二区三区免费看| 亚洲免费观看高清在线观看 | 亚洲日本成人网| 午夜亚洲激情| 欧美日韩三区| 亚洲国产日韩一区| 午夜在线观看免费一区| 亚洲国产一区二区三区高清| 亚洲在线观看免费视频| 欧美高清视频在线播放| 激情欧美一区二区| 亚洲欧美视频一区| 亚洲日本免费电影|